Transaction 345ecbdc9b8f52fb661e7212144031b0cb9d426182b0a8df6c8fcf4f560a621b
2 Input
1 Outputs
- 345ecbdc9b8f52fb661e7212144031b0cb9d426182b0a8df6c8fcf4f560a621b:0
value 4310962
address 1PvRhcPBTsHwiATC9RbbBSF7kVyaeC4QUh